Get to know your glorious countryside by volunteering at weekend conservation events.

The weekend conservation task offers people the opportunity to learn new skills and meet those who do environmental work and help maintain Elmbridge’s local beauty spots.

The countryside team will run free monthly countryside activities for families wanting the chance to share a day out getting to know the landscape, wildlife and heritage of the surrounding countryside.

Parents are encouraged to get stuck in and get muddy with their children.

Councillor Jan Fuller said: “Children love playing with mud and getting mucky and it is even better when parents join in.

“The free countryside family events are about discovering the simple pleasure of playing outside, having fun and feeling good.”
